Simply 19 brilliant moments from the Bros documentary everyone’s talking about

You’d have got decent odds on a documentary about Bros on BBC4 being the most talked about programme of the festive period.

Except, well, that’s pretty much what the 90-minute film, After the Screaming Stops, has become, a real-life Spinal Tap which is part Partridge, part Brent, all gold.

And here are 19 of our favourite moments.
